Typical low-high price ranges for floor plumbing installation can vary based on project scope and complexity. The following provides a general overview of costs associated with different types of projects.
$1,500 - $4,500 for basic residential installations
$4,500 - $12,000 for more extensive or custom work
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Basic residential floor plumbing | $1,500 - $3,000 |
| Bathroom remodel | $2,000 - $6,000 |
| Kitchen plumbing upgrade | $3,000 - $8,000 |
| New construction installation | $4,000 - $12,000 |
| Leak repairs or pipe replacements | $1,500 - $5,000 |
What affects the cost of Floor Plumbing Installation
Several factors can influence the overall expense of installing or replacing floor plumbing systems. Understanding these elements can help in planning and comparing options effectively.
- Materials used: The choice of pipes, fittings, and flooring materials can impact costs based on quality and durability.
- Size and scope of the project: Larger or more complex installations typically require more time and resources.
- Labor complexity: Difficult access, existing structures, and required modifications can increase labor requirements.
- Permitting and inspections: Local regulations may necessitate permits and inspections, affecting overall expenses.
- Additional features or upgrades: Extras such as water-efficient fixtures or custom finishes can add to the project cost.
